Cyberpunk 2077 PS5 Pro VRR Boost
- Cyberpunk 2077's PS5 Pro performance mode unlocks frame rates up to 80-90 FPS, leveraging extra hardware horsepower effectively.
- Base PS5 shows minimal gains, but PS5 Pro offers significantly smoother and more responsive gameplay with VRR enabled.
Space Marine 2 RTAO Subtle Yet Costly
- Space Marine 2's new ray-traced ambient occlusion adds subtle shading improvements but is visually subtle due to heavy unshadowed lights.
- The feature imposes about 18-20% GPU performance cost, yet doesn't fully solve lighting issues from unshadowed lighting design.
